#51e656 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#51e656 is composed of 31.8% red, 90.2% green and 33.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 64.8% cyan, 0% magenta, 62.6%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 122 degrees, a saturation of 74.9% and a lightness of 61%. #51e656 color hex could be obtained by blending #a2ffac with #00cd00. Closest websafe color is: #66ff66.

#51e656 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#51e656 has RGB values of R:81, G:230, B:86 and CMYK values of C:0.65, M:0, Y:0.63,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 5367382.
